Five-storied Pagoda
Yoshiyuki Ninomiya
Japanese architecture of temples and shrines are said to be the origin of Kumiki (interlocking Puzzle).
I designed N-1 as a Kumiki.
It's composed of 106 parts.
The material used is cherry, and over time the color will darken.
Through the years, as the color changes you will be able to feel a more imposing atmosphere that is suitable for the five-storied pagoda.
